Pickpockets…can hit you with their butt.
Target in sight. A woman with her designer purse hung low, thumping along the brand-new sheen of her exquisite wine-red leather jacket. And seemingly lost or basely intrigued by the bustling uncultured marketplace -nothing short of an alleyway.
Terry blended into the shadows of the alley, provided by the tattered awnings, crumbling windowsills and the sheer height of the cramped apartments and the fact that the sun constantly hid from this cesspit. He weaved through the gathering throng, slithering within mobile umbras and swerving around stalls and touting vendors till approaching his unsuspecting victim to slip a hand though the halfway-open zipper. It would be done in a flash, in one second and out the other, preferably gripping a wallet or phone. Then sidling up to and engaging with the nearest vendor instead of sprinting away at breakneck speed, a common rookie mistake.
However, he could not have anticipated what came next. The woman’s bodyguard camouflaged in all black against the darkest alcove at the farthest entrance to the alley, gave chase. He didn’t shout but the people scrambling to get out of this bull's way were shrieking enough to signal his hasty arrival. Indeed he disregarded sneaking up on a runt like me. But the wicked gleam in his eyes was warning enough to suggest that he would enjoy meting out my “justice”.
So I ran the heck out of there. Frozen just that first second, then zigzagging around stalls and scrabbling over crates and boxes of apples to scale the wall at the opposite — and fast-approaching — dead-end. The air was knocked out of my lungs as a tray whacked me in the ribs, courtesy of Harrow : the fruit seller who had all-too-often caught me sneaking fruit from his stall. Come to think of it, maybe my skills were getting sloppy. Pushing the afterthought into the recesses of my mind, I reached the farthest wall and hoisted my foot upon a loose brick. Many such jutted out like a divine stairwell to freedom. I was halfway up when the brute reached me and grabbed for the nearest brick which slid out and smacked him square in the face all cartoon-like, knocking aside his sunglasses. Half grimacing, I huffed a startled laugh, snorting victoriously in his direction. Still not looking up, I reached the uppermost windowsill. Still grinning like an idiot, I faced my front and found a scowling Mrs. Harris smacking me in the face with another tray. What was it today with trays?! Did I ever steal one? Oh wait… nevermind.
Mrs. Harris’s retribution for stealing her former tray — to handover to a grumpy demanding Mr. Harrow, simply to appease him — landed me right on top of the beastly bodyguard's face. Crushing his already-throbbing face and the dangling sunglasses with the surprising impact of my butt landing on his face. His roar of anguish sent rats scurrying.
Yup! now I was done for… Curse them trays.
Moral of my story: if you steal anything, it’s replacement or the stupid object itself will come back to whack you into submission. So never go for trays, neverrrr.
